Japanese Economy Taking Hit

Japan, who has been prone to deficit for nearly 30 years is experiencing its first deficit indicating the economy trouble wave is rippling towards Japan. Japan posted a trade deficit of Y725.3bn in fiscal 2008. However, the government of Japan is confident that the economy is in its state for a rebound especially in the indsutrial production and exports. The petrochemical industry in the country is yet to see a clear signs of rebound and the industry is now in wait and see situation.

Lucite Acquired by Mitsubishi Rayon

Mitsubishi Rayon is reportedly in the midst of buying UK-based Lucite International for $1.6bn in cash, rumoured caused by the recent economic downturn. The acquisition is expected to be completed by end-January 2009 boosting Mitsubishi Rayon production technologies  expected to increase Mitsubishi competitive edge to a new level.

Japan Aronkasei Buys Mikuni

Aronkasei has signed an agreement to buy all the shares of Daicel Industries wholly-owned subsidiary Mikuni Plastics. The main reason for selling was due to lack of synergies between parent company, Daicel and Mikuni Plastics, a producer of polyvinyl chloride (PVC) fittings, plastic automobile parts and home appliance components. Aronkasei which produces PVC fitting and pipes however, could be expecting synergies from the integration of Aronkasei and Mikuni Plastics in business operations and production.

Japan Energy Venturing Into Petrochemicals from Plastics

Japan Energy has become the Japanese first refiner to use processed waste plastic as a thermal cracking fuel at its Mizushima refinery. The technological breakthrough is seen as a great potential for the company as petrochemical feedstock is skyrocketing and plastic wastes will not only save feedstock cost but it might as well be counted as negative cost due to save on waste management.

The nation’s sixth largest refiner has the capacity to turn 1,000 kilolitres/year of liquefied waste plastic to petrochemical products using the hydrogenation refining unit at Mizushima. Most of the refined products will be naphtha. Currently there is an abundance of plastic wastes in which Japan generates 10 million tonnes of waste plastic in 2006. Only 5,000 kilolitres of liquefied plastic was produced for refiners from the total of 10,000 tonnes processed.

New Biodiesel and Glycerine Process by Nippon Shokubai

Japanese chemical producer, Nippon Shokubai has developed a new mainstream catalytic process to produce biodiesel and glycerine that generates much lesser waste than current technology.

Nippon Shokubai's new method process technology also reduces the cost to build and maintain the plant by as much as 10%, and also improved the ratio of converting vegetable oils into fatty acid ester, a biodiesel fuel, by 3% and on top of that, the byproduct glycerine produced by this method is very high in purity (over 98wt%). At 98% wt purity, the glycerin could be used as a feedstock for other chemicals without any refining.

Japan Offers Coal-to-Gas Technology for Gas Supply

Japan, one of heavy energy users, offering Indonesia with technology that would allow it to produce gas from coal, in exchange for a stable supply of liquefied natural gas to Japan. The offer comes from Japan Gas Association especially since Indonesia is the largest liquefied natural gas exporter to Japan by volume and recently has been saying that it may cut LNG exports to Japan to meet its own domestic demand.

Indonesia's state-owned energy company, Pertamina, will reduce LNG exports to Japan to 3 million-5 million tons a year from 2011 from about 12 million tons a year now.

The development of the coal-to-gas technology for commercial use in turn can save Japan from the energy crisis. Indonesia is known to have an abundance source of coal.
